مبانی طراحی تعاملی

From binaryoption
Revision as of 15:43, 12 May 2025 by Admin (talk | contribs) (@pipegas_WP)
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igation Jump to search
Баннер1

مبانی طراحی تعاملی

طراحی تعاملی (Interactive Design) به فرآیند طراحی سیستم‌های تعاملی گفته می‌شود که به کاربران اجازه می‌دهند با آن‌ها در ارتباط باشند و آن‌ها را کنترل کنند. این مفهوم بسیار گسترده است و در حوزه‌های مختلفی از جمله رابط کاربری (UI)، تجربه کاربری (UX)، طراحی وب‌سایت، طراحی اپلیکیشن موبایل، و حتی طراحی بازی‌های ویدیویی کاربرد دارد. هدف نهایی طراحی تعاملی، ایجاد سیستم‌هایی است که استفاده از آن‌ها آسان، لذت‌بخش و کارآمد باشد.

اصول کلیدی طراحی تعاملی

چند اصل کلیدی وجود دارد که در طراحی تعاملی باید در نظر گرفته شوند:

  • قابلیت استفاده (Usability): سیستم باید به گونه‌ای طراحی شود که کاربران بتوانند به راحتی و بدون دردسر، وظایف خود را انجام دهند. این شامل مواردی مانند سادگی، وضوح و کارآمدی می‌شود. ارگونومی شناختی نقش مهمی در این اصل ایفا می‌کند.
  • قابلیت یادگیری (Learnability): کاربران باید بتوانند به سرعت نحوه استفاده از سیستم را یاد بگیرند. این شامل ارائه راهنمایی‌های واضح و مختصر، و استفاده از رابط‌های کاربری آشنا و قابل پیش‌بینی می‌شود.
  • کارایی (Efficiency): کاربران باید بتوانند وظایف خود را با کمترین تلاش و در کمترین زمان ممکن انجام دهند. این شامل استفاده از میانبرهای صفحه کلید، و ارائه امکانات پیشرفته برای کاربران حرفه‌ای می‌شود.
  • به خاطر سپاری (Memorability): کاربران باید بتوانند پس از مدتی استفاده نکردن از سیستم، به راحتی دوباره نحوه استفاده از آن را به خاطر بیاورند. این شامل استفاده از رابط‌های کاربری ثابت و قابل اعتماد می‌شود.
  • جلوگیری از خطا (Error prevention): سیستم باید به گونه‌ای طراحی شود که احتمال بروز خطا را به حداقل برساند. این شامل ارائه بازخورد مناسب به کاربران، و ارائه امکانات برای اصلاح خطاها می‌شود.
  • رضایت کاربر (Satisfaction): کاربران باید از استفاده از سیستم لذت ببرند. این شامل ارائه رابط‌های کاربری جذاب و زیبا، و ارائه امکانات سرگرم‌کننده می‌شود.

فرایند طراحی تعاملی

فرایند طراحی تعاملی معمولاً شامل مراحل زیر است:

1. تحقیق (Research): در این مرحله، طراحان باید در مورد کاربران، نیازها و اهداف آن‌ها تحقیق کنند. این شامل مصاحبه با کاربران، مشاهده رفتار آن‌ها، و تحلیل داده‌های موجود می‌شود. تحلیل رقبا نیز در این مرحله بسیار مهم است. 2. تحلیل (Analysis): در این مرحله، طراحان باید داده‌های جمع‌آوری شده را تحلیل کنند و نیازهای کاربران را شناسایی کنند. این شامل ایجاد پرسونا، سناریو و نقشه سفر کاربر می‌شود. 3. طراحی (Design): در این مرحله، طراحان باید رابط کاربری و تعاملات سیستم را طراحی کنند. این شامل ایجاد وایرفریم، ماک‌آپ و نمونه اولیه می‌شود. 4. ارزیابی (Evaluation): در این مرحله، طراحان باید نمونه اولیه را با کاربران آزمایش کنند و بازخورد آن‌ها را جمع‌آوری کنند. این شامل تست کاربردپذیری، آزمایش A/B و تحلیل گرما می‌شود. 5. اجرا (Implementation): در این مرحله، توسعه‌دهندگان باید سیستم را بر اساس طراحی نهایی پیاده‌سازی کنند. 6. تکرار (Iteration): فرایند طراحی تعاملی یک فرایند تکراری است. طراحان باید به طور مداوم بازخورد کاربران را جمع‌آوری کنند و طراحی خود را بهبود بخشند.

عناصر کلیدی طراحی تعاملی

چند عنصر کلیدی وجود دارد که در طراحی تعاملی باید در نظر گرفته شوند:

  • بازخورد (Feedback): سیستم باید به کاربران بازخورد مناسبی ارائه دهد تا آن‌ها از وضعیت سیستم آگاه شوند. این شامل ارائه پیام‌های خطا، نشانگرهای پیشرفت، و انیمیشن‌ها می‌شود.
  • سازگاری (Consistency): سیستم باید در سراسر رابط کاربری خود سازگار باشد. این شامل استفاده از یک زبان طراحی، و استفاده از یک مجموعه از کنترل‌ها و تعاملات می‌شود.
  • کنترل (Control): کاربران باید احساس کنند که کنترل سیستم را در دست دارند. این شامل ارائه امکانات برای لغو کردن عملیات، و ارائه امکانات برای سفارشی‌سازی رابط کاربری می‌شود.
  • وضوح (Clarity): رابط کاربری باید واضح و قابل فهم باشد. این شامل استفاده از زبان ساده و مختصر، و استفاده از آیکون‌ها و تصاویر مناسب می‌شود.
  • استفاده از استعاره (Metaphor): استفاده از استعاره می‌تواند به کاربران کمک کند تا به سرعت نحوه استفاده از سیستم را یاد بگیرند. به عنوان مثال، استفاده از استعاره "سبد خرید" در فروشگاه‌های آنلاین.

تکنیک‌های طراحی تعاملی

تکنیک‌های مختلفی برای طراحی تعاملی وجود دارد. برخی از این تکنیک‌ها عبارتند از:

  • طراحی محور کاربر (User-Centered Design): این تکنیک بر روی نیازها و اهداف کاربران تمرکز دارد.
  • طراحی مشارکتی (Participatory Design): این تکنیک شامل مشارکت کاربران در فرایند طراحی است.
  • طراحی چابک (Agile Design): این تکنیک بر روی تکرار و بازخورد سریع تمرکز دارد.
  • طراحی Lean UX (Lean UX): این تکنیک بر روی یادگیری و آزمایش سریع تمرکز دارد.
  • طراحی مبتنی بر فعالیت (Activity-Based Design): این تکنیک بر روی فعالیت‌های کاربران و نحوه تعامل آن‌ها با سیستم تمرکز دارد.

ابزارهای طراحی تعاملی

ابزارهای مختلفی برای طراحی تعاملی وجود دارد. برخی از این ابزارها عبارتند از:

  • Figma: یک ابزار طراحی رابط کاربری مبتنی بر وب که برای همکاری تیمی بسیار مناسب است.
  • Sketch: یک ابزار طراحی رابط کاربری برای macOS که به دلیل سرعت و کارایی خود شناخته شده است.
  • Adobe XD: یک ابزار طراحی رابط کاربری و نمونه‌سازی تعاملی که بخشی از مجموعه Adobe Creative Cloud است.
  • InVision: یک ابزار نمونه‌سازی تعاملی که به طراحان اجازه می‌دهد تا نمونه‌های اولیه خود را به اشتراک بگذارند و بازخورد جمع‌آوری کنند.
  • Axure RP: یک ابزار نمونه‌سازی تعاملی پیشرفته که برای طراحی سیستم‌های پیچیده مناسب است.

طراحی تعاملی و بازارهای مالی

طراحی تعاملی در بازارهای مالی نیز نقش مهمی ایفا می‌کند. رابط‌های کاربری تعاملی برای پلتفرم‌های معاملاتی، نرم‌افزارهای تحلیل تکنیکال، و وب‌سایت‌های مالی می‌توانند به معامله‌گران و سرمایه‌گذاران کمک کنند تا تصمیمات بهتری بگیرند.

  • تجسم داده‌ها (Data Visualization): نمایش داده‌های مالی به صورت بصری (مانند نمودارها و گراف‌ها) به کاربران کمک می‌کند تا الگوها و روندها را به راحتی شناسایی کنند. کندل استیک و نمودار خطی نمونه‌هایی از تجسم داده‌ها هستند.
  • معاملات الگوریتمی (Algorithmic Trading): طراحی رابط‌های کاربری که به کاربران اجازه می‌دهند تا استراتژی‌های معاملاتی خود را به صورت خودکار اجرا کنند.
  • مدیریت ریسک (Risk Management): ارائه ابزارهایی برای ارزیابی و مدیریت ریسک‌های مالی.
  • تحلیل تکنیکال (Technical Analysis): نمایش اندیکاتورهای تکنیکال (مانند میانگین متحرک، شاخص قدرت نسبی (RSI) و باندهای بولینگر) به کاربران برای تحلیل قیمت‌ها.
  • تحلیل حجم معاملات (Volume Analysis): نمایش حجم معاملات به کاربران برای شناسایی نقاط قوت و ضعف بازار. حجم قیمت (OBV) و حجم متعادل (Accumulation/Distribution Line) نمونه‌هایی از تحلیل حجم معاملات هستند.
  • استراتژی‌های معاملاتی (Trading Strategies): ارائه رابط‌هایی برای پیاده‌سازی و آزمایش استراتژی‌های مختلف معاملاتی. استراتژی شکست (Breakout Strategy) و استراتژی میانگین‌گیری (Mean Reversion Strategy) نمونه‌هایی از این استراتژی‌ها هستند.
  • مدیریت پورتفوی (Portfolio Management): ارائه ابزارهایی برای ردیابی و مدیریت سرمایه‌گذاری‌ها.
  • اخبار و تحلیل (News and Analysis): ارائه اخبار و تحلیل‌های مالی به کاربران.
  • سیگنال‌های معاملاتی (Trading Signals): ارائه سیگنال‌های معاملاتی به کاربران بر اساس تحلیل‌های مختلف.
  • سفارش‌گذاری (Order Placement): طراحی رابط‌های کاربری آسان و کارآمد برای ثبت سفارش‌های خرید و فروش.
  • پایش بازار (Market Monitoring): ارائه ابزارهایی برای پایش لحظه‌ای بازار و دریافت هشدارها.
  • تحلیل بنیادی (Fundamental Analysis): نمایش اطلاعات مالی شرکت‌ها و صنایع مختلف.
  • شبکه‌های اجتماعی مالی (Financial Social Networks): پلتفرم‌هایی که به کاربران اجازه می‌دهند تا با یکدیگر در مورد سرمایه‌گذاری‌ها و بازارهای مالی بحث کنند.
  • ربات‌های معامله‌گر (Trading Bots): نرم‌افزارهایی که به صورت خودکار معامله می‌کنند.
  • سیستم‌های پشتیبانی تصمیم‌گیری (Decision Support Systems): ابزارهایی که به کاربران کمک می‌کنند تا تصمیمات سرمایه‌گذاری بهتری بگیرند.

آینده طراحی تعاملی

آینده طراحی تعاملی بسیار هیجان‌انگیز است. با پیشرفت فناوری، می‌توانیم انتظار داشته باشیم که سیستم‌های تعاملی هوشمندتر، شخصی‌تر و غوطه‌ورکننده‌تر شوند. برخی از روندهای کلیدی در طراحی تعاملی عبارتند از:

  • واقعیت مجازی (Virtual Reality) و واقعیت افزوده (Augmented Reality): استفاده از این فناوری‌ها برای ایجاد تجربه‌های تعاملی غوطه‌ورکننده.
  • هوش مصنوعی (Artificial Intelligence): استفاده از هوش مصنوعی برای شخصی‌سازی رابط‌های کاربری و ارائه پیشنهادات هوشمندانه.
  • یادگیری ماشین (Machine Learning): استفاده از یادگیری ماشین برای پیش‌بینی رفتار کاربران و بهبود تجربه کاربری.
  • اینترنت اشیا (Internet of Things): طراحی رابط‌های کاربری برای کنترل و مدیریت دستگاه‌های متصل به اینترنت.
  • طراحی صوتی (Voice Design): طراحی رابط‌های کاربری که کاربران می‌توانند با استفاده از صدا با آن‌ها تعامل داشته باشند.
  • طراحی حرکتی (Gesture Design): طراحی رابط‌های کاربری که کاربران می‌توانند با استفاده از حرکات دست و بدن با آن‌ها تعامل داشته باشند.

=

طراحی رابط کاربری تجربه کاربری ارگونومی تحلیل کاربردپذیری پرسونا سناریو نقشه سفر کاربر وایرفریم ماک‌آپ نمونه اولیه تحلیل رقبا ارگونومی شناختی کندل استیک نمودار خطی میانگین متحرک شاخص قدرت نسبی (RSI) باندهای بولینگر حجم قیمت (OBV) حجم متعادل (Accumulation/Distribution Line) استراتژی شکست (Breakout Strategy) استراتژی میانگین‌گیری (Mean Reversion Strategy)

شروع معاملات الآن

ثبت‌نام در IQ Option (حداقل واریز $10) باز کردن حساب در Pocket Option (حداقل واریز $5)

به جامعه ما بپیوندید

در کانال تلگرام ما عضو شوید @strategybin و دسترسی پیدا کنید به: ✓ سیگنال‌های معاملاتی روزانه ✓ تحلیل‌های استراتژیک انحصاری ✓ هشدارهای مربوط به روند بازار ✓ مواد آموزشی برای مبتدیان

Баннер